Terror has struck the International Democratic Union. On January 2nd, 2020, terrorists affiliated with the Vulkarian-based Malvarian Liberation Front (M.L.F.) committed deadly attacks in Vulkaria, Zamastan, Legionas, Eiria, Gardavasque, Libertas Omnium Maximus, and Xiomera. International interests were also hit: the Shuellian, Shen, and Maximusian embassies and a Byzconian sponsored school in Vulkar, the capital city of Vulkaria were all attacked, and a Laeralian frigate, the LNS Celeste, was bombed in the Strait of Vulkaria. 1,485 people were killed in the attacks, and thousands more were injured in the deadliest-ever day in the history of terrorism and the modern IDU.
President Farhen Brooks of Vulkaria has called for assistance from coalition forces, and President Foley Sakzi of Zamastan has committed the country to shift their military presence in Vulkaria from an “observing-and-guiding” stance towards a more direct role in the conflict.
